Copyright Global Data Strategy, Ltd. 2021
Data Architecture, Platform Architecture, Solution Architecture
What’s the Difference?
Donna Burbank
Global Data Strategy, Ltd.
May 27, 2021
Follow on Twitter @donnaburbank
Twitter Event hashtag: #DAStrategies
How data strategy meets data
architecture at “fast”
Bryan Kirschner | VP, Strategy
May 27, 2021
2
“To have reached your
destination sooner, you
should have avoided
the freeway.”
3
“To have reached your
destination sooner, you
should have avoided
the freeway.”
“Your order could have
shipped free from a different
seller.”
4
Fast data strategy = “differentiate / lead”
>15 points of CSat
uplift from data &
analytics
% of organizations by market segment
Leaders
Laggards
5
6
Integrations
Pulsar
Kafka
Spark
Hadoop
ODBC
JDBC
Real Time
Stream
Processing
Pulsar
Kafka
CDC
Fully managed as
a service
Self managed on prem or
anycloud
Apache Cassandra
support
Datastore
Key Value, Wide Column, Graph, Document
Fast Writes, Linear Scalability, Always On
Thank You!
Global Data Strategy, Ltd. 2021
Donna Burbank
2
• Recognized industry expert in information
management with over 25 years of
experience in data strategy, information
management, data modeling, metadata
management, and enterprise architecture
• Managing Director at Global Data Strategy,
Ltd., an international information
management consulting company that
specializes in the alignment of business
drivers with data-centric technology
• Worked with dozens of Fortune 500
companies worldwide in the Americas,
Europe, Asia, and Africa and speaks
regularly at industry conferences
• Excellence in Data Management Award
from DAMA International
• Past President and Advisor to the DAMA
Rocky Mountain chapter
• Co-author of several books on data
management
• Regular contributor to industry
publications
• She can be reached at
donna.burbank@globaldatastrategy.com
Donna is based in Boulder, Colorado, US
Follow on Twitter @donnaburbank
@GlobalDataStrat
Global Data Strategy, Ltd. 2021
DATAVERSITY Data Architecture Strategies
• January Emerging Trends in Data Architecture – What’s the Next Big Thing?
• February Building a Data Strategy - Practical Steps for Aligning with Business Goals
• March Data Modeling Case Study – Business Data Modeling at Kiewit
• April Master Data Management – Aligning Data, Process, and Governance
• May Data Architecture, Solution Architecture, Platform Architecture – What’s the Difference?
• June Enterprise Architecture vs. Data Architecture
• July Best Practices in Metadata Management
• August Data Quality Best Practices (with guest Nigel Turner)
• September Data Modeling Techniques
• October Data Governance: Aligning Technical & Business Approaches
• December Data Architecture for Digital Transformation
3
This Year’s Lineup
Global Data Strategy, Ltd. 2021
What We’ll Cover Today
• A solid data architecture is critical to the
success of any data initiative. But what is
meant by “data architecture”?
• Throughout the industry, there are many
different “flavors” of data architecture, each
with its own unique value and use cases for
describing key aspects of the data landscape.
• This webinar demystifies the various
architecture styles to understand how they
can add value to your organization.
4
Global Data Strategy, Ltd. 2021
What Do We Mean by Architecture?
5
A core part of Data Architecture is creating
solid business definitions for key terms
… but …. as the saying goes ….
“The cobbler’s children have no shoes.”
We’re often terrible at creating common
definitions for our own industry!
Global Data Strategy, Ltd. 2021
Data Architecture
6
The DAMA Dictionary of Data Management defines Data Architecture as follows:
Global Data Strategy, Ltd. 2021
Solution Architecture
7
Global Data Strategy, Ltd. 2021
Platform Architecture
8
A platform is a product that serves or enables other products or services. Platforms (in the
context of digital business) exist at many levels. They range from high-level platforms that enable
a platform business model to low-level platforms that provide a collection of business and/or
technology capabilities that other products or services consume to deliver their own business
capabilities. - Gartner
A platform is a group of technologies that are used as a base upon
which other applications, processes or technologies are developed. In
personal computing, a platform is the basic hardware (computer) and
software (operating system) on which software applications can be run.
This environment constitutes the basic foundation upon which any
application or software is supported and/or developed. - Techopedia
A hardware and/or software architecture that serves as
a foundation or base. - PCMag
Global Data Strategy, Ltd. 2021
How the Pieces Fit Together
• The TOGAF Architecture Development Method (ADM)
developed by the Open Group organizes architecture domains
by Business, Data, Application, and Technology
9
TOGAF EA Framework
www.opengroup.org
Business
Data
Application
Technology
Global Data Strategy, Ltd. 2021
How the Pieces Fit Together
10
Business
Data
Application
Technology
Data
Architecture
Platform
Architecture
Solution
Architecture
The design and construction of an integrated data
resource that is business-driven.
A hardware and/or software architecture that serves
as a foundation or base.
The physical technology infrastructure supporting
data management.
An architectural description of a specific solution.
Global Data Strategy, Ltd. 2021
Key Artifacts for Each Architectural Domain
11
Architectural Domain Sample Activities & Artifacts
Business Data Architecture
• Conceptual Data Models
• Logical Data Models
• Business Glossary
• Taxonomy
Technical Data Architecture
• Logical Data Models
• Physical Data Models
• Data Flow Diagrams
Solution Architecture
• Data-centric Solution Architecture Diagrams
• Application-centric Solution Architecture Diagrams
Platform Architecture • Platform Architecture Diagram
Global Data Strategy, Ltd. 2021
Business Data Architecture
12
Business Data Architecture describes the business definitions around data, and the logical and
semantic structures that support these rules.
Conceptual Data Model
Place
Appear on
Contain
Belong to
Customer
customer identifier
first name
middle initial
last name
description
Product
product identifier
product name
description
Order
customer identifier (FK)
product identifier (FK)
order date
Product Part Combination
product identifier (FK)
part identifier (FK)
Raw Material
material_identifier
part identifier (FK)
Finished Good
finished good identifier
part identifier (FK)
Subassembly
subassembly identifier
part identifier (FK)
Part
part identifier
part name
description
Logical Data Model
Kingdom
Phylum
Class
Order
Family
Etc.
Taxonomy
Glossary
Employee: An Employee is a full or
part-time worker who is on the active
payroll for the organization…
Sales Rep: A Sales Rep is an Employee
who is responsible for closing new
business with current and new
Companies…
Support Rep: A Support Rep is an
Employee who handles calls and
inquires from customers in order to
resolve issues…
Global Data Strategy, Ltd. 2021
Technical Data Architecture
13
Technical Data Architecture describes the technical data structures and data interchange patterns
that support the business data architecture and business rules.
Place
Appear on
Contain
Belong to
Customer
customer identifier
first name
middle initial
last name
description
Product
product identifier
product name
description
Order
customer identifier (FK)
product identifier (FK)
order date
Product Part Combination
product identifier (FK)
part identifier (FK)
Raw Material
material_identifier
part identifier (FK)
Finished Good
finished good identifier
part identifier (FK)
Subassembly
subassembly identifier
part identifier (FK)
Part
part identifier
part name
description
Logical Data Model Physical Data Model Data Flow Diagram
Customer
Mainframe
HR System
Employee
XML
Customer
Global Data Strategy, Ltd. 2021
Solution Architecture
High-level solution architecture diagrams can create a high-level view of how systems and their
components fit together.
14
Data-centric solution architecture Application-centric solution architecture*
e.g. CRM
* From architect.salesforce.com
Global Data Strategy, Ltd. 2021
Platform Architecture
Platform architecture diagrams show the interaction of platforms and hosting mechanisms
(e.g. IoT integration, On premises to Cloud, etc.).
15
Industrial IoT Cloud Platform Integration* On Premises & Cloud** Platforms
** From docs.microsoft.com
* From aws.com
Global Data Strategy, Ltd. 2021
Organizations Need a Holistic Approach
16
Our goal this year is to move all
of our Mainframe applications
to the Cloud to support Digital
Transformation.
• How does the Customer Journey change in the Digital World?
-> Business Architecture
• How are we defining key business concepts (e.g. Customer?)
-> Business Data Architecture
ACME Corp
• Which Cloud platform should we use to host our data? Should we
have a mix of on-prem and Cloud?
-> Platform Architecture
• What data is being migrated?
-> Business Data Architecture
-> Technical Data Architecture
• How can we model the data for faster performance?
-> Technical Data Architecture
• What data transformation patterns and technology are we using?
-> Technical Data Architecture
• How will we handle our Customer Relationship Management (CRM)?
Should we go with a SaaS solution?
-> Solution Architecture
• How will we design our Reporting & Analytics solution for a mix of
real-time analytics and BI reports?
-> Solution Architecture
Global Data Strategy, Ltd. 2021
Summary
• There are several inter-related architectures that
can be used together to describe the
organization to maximize business value
• It is important to:
• Focus on the business need and application
• Design fit-for-purpose solutions using the
appropriate design patterns
Global Data Strategy, Ltd. 2021
Who We Are: Business-Focused Data Strategy
Maximize the Organizational Value of Your Data Investment
In today’s business environment, showing rapid time to value for
any technical investment is critical.
But technology and data can be complex. At Global Data Strategy,
we help demystify technical complexity to help you:
• Demonstrate the ROI and business value of data to your
management
• Build a data strategy at your pace to match your unique culture
and organizational style.
• Create an actionable roadmap for “quick wins”, which building
towards a long-term scalable architecture.
Global Data Strategy’s shares experience from some of the largest
international organizations scaled to the pace of your unique team.
www.globaldatastrategy.com
Global Data Strategy has worked with organizations globally in the
following industries:
Finance · Retail · Social Services · Health Care · Education · Manufacturing
· Government · Public Utilities · Construction · Media & Entertainment ·
Insurance …. and more
Global Data Strategy, Ltd. 2021 www.globaldatastrategy.com
Questions?
Thoughts? Ideas?
19

Data Architecture, Solution Architecture, Platform Architecture — What’s the Difference?

  • 1.
    Copyright Global DataStrategy, Ltd. 2021 Data Architecture, Platform Architecture, Solution Architecture What’s the Difference? Donna Burbank Global Data Strategy, Ltd. May 27, 2021 Follow on Twitter @donnaburbank Twitter Event hashtag: #DAStrategies
  • 2.
    How data strategymeets data architecture at “fast” Bryan Kirschner | VP, Strategy May 27, 2021
  • 3.
    2 “To have reachedyour destination sooner, you should have avoided the freeway.”
  • 4.
    3 “To have reachedyour destination sooner, you should have avoided the freeway.” “Your order could have shipped free from a different seller.”
  • 5.
    4 Fast data strategy= “differentiate / lead” >15 points of CSat uplift from data & analytics % of organizations by market segment Leaders Laggards
  • 6.
  • 7.
    6 Integrations Pulsar Kafka Spark Hadoop ODBC JDBC Real Time Stream Processing Pulsar Kafka CDC Fully managedas a service Self managed on prem or anycloud Apache Cassandra support Datastore Key Value, Wide Column, Graph, Document Fast Writes, Linear Scalability, Always On
  • 8.
  • 9.
    Global Data Strategy,Ltd. 2021 Donna Burbank 2 • Recognized industry expert in information management with over 25 years of experience in data strategy, information management, data modeling, metadata management, and enterprise architecture • Managing Director at Global Data Strategy, Ltd., an international information management consulting company that specializes in the alignment of business drivers with data-centric technology • Worked with dozens of Fortune 500 companies worldwide in the Americas, Europe, Asia, and Africa and speaks regularly at industry conferences • Excellence in Data Management Award from DAMA International • Past President and Advisor to the DAMA Rocky Mountain chapter • Co-author of several books on data management • Regular contributor to industry publications • She can be reached at donna.burbank@globaldatastrategy.com Donna is based in Boulder, Colorado, US Follow on Twitter @donnaburbank @GlobalDataStrat
  • 10.
    Global Data Strategy,Ltd. 2021 DATAVERSITY Data Architecture Strategies • January Emerging Trends in Data Architecture – What’s the Next Big Thing? • February Building a Data Strategy - Practical Steps for Aligning with Business Goals • March Data Modeling Case Study – Business Data Modeling at Kiewit • April Master Data Management – Aligning Data, Process, and Governance • May Data Architecture, Solution Architecture, Platform Architecture – What’s the Difference? • June Enterprise Architecture vs. Data Architecture • July Best Practices in Metadata Management • August Data Quality Best Practices (with guest Nigel Turner) • September Data Modeling Techniques • October Data Governance: Aligning Technical & Business Approaches • December Data Architecture for Digital Transformation 3 This Year’s Lineup
  • 11.
    Global Data Strategy,Ltd. 2021 What We’ll Cover Today • A solid data architecture is critical to the success of any data initiative. But what is meant by “data architecture”? • Throughout the industry, there are many different “flavors” of data architecture, each with its own unique value and use cases for describing key aspects of the data landscape. • This webinar demystifies the various architecture styles to understand how they can add value to your organization. 4
  • 12.
    Global Data Strategy,Ltd. 2021 What Do We Mean by Architecture? 5 A core part of Data Architecture is creating solid business definitions for key terms … but …. as the saying goes …. “The cobbler’s children have no shoes.” We’re often terrible at creating common definitions for our own industry!
  • 13.
    Global Data Strategy,Ltd. 2021 Data Architecture 6 The DAMA Dictionary of Data Management defines Data Architecture as follows:
  • 14.
    Global Data Strategy,Ltd. 2021 Solution Architecture 7
  • 15.
    Global Data Strategy,Ltd. 2021 Platform Architecture 8 A platform is a product that serves or enables other products or services. Platforms (in the context of digital business) exist at many levels. They range from high-level platforms that enable a platform business model to low-level platforms that provide a collection of business and/or technology capabilities that other products or services consume to deliver their own business capabilities. - Gartner A platform is a group of technologies that are used as a base upon which other applications, processes or technologies are developed. In personal computing, a platform is the basic hardware (computer) and software (operating system) on which software applications can be run. This environment constitutes the basic foundation upon which any application or software is supported and/or developed. - Techopedia A hardware and/or software architecture that serves as a foundation or base. - PCMag
  • 16.
    Global Data Strategy,Ltd. 2021 How the Pieces Fit Together • The TOGAF Architecture Development Method (ADM) developed by the Open Group organizes architecture domains by Business, Data, Application, and Technology 9 TOGAF EA Framework www.opengroup.org Business Data Application Technology
  • 17.
    Global Data Strategy,Ltd. 2021 How the Pieces Fit Together 10 Business Data Application Technology Data Architecture Platform Architecture Solution Architecture The design and construction of an integrated data resource that is business-driven. A hardware and/or software architecture that serves as a foundation or base. The physical technology infrastructure supporting data management. An architectural description of a specific solution.
  • 18.
    Global Data Strategy,Ltd. 2021 Key Artifacts for Each Architectural Domain 11 Architectural Domain Sample Activities & Artifacts Business Data Architecture • Conceptual Data Models • Logical Data Models • Business Glossary • Taxonomy Technical Data Architecture • Logical Data Models • Physical Data Models • Data Flow Diagrams Solution Architecture • Data-centric Solution Architecture Diagrams • Application-centric Solution Architecture Diagrams Platform Architecture • Platform Architecture Diagram
  • 19.
    Global Data Strategy,Ltd. 2021 Business Data Architecture 12 Business Data Architecture describes the business definitions around data, and the logical and semantic structures that support these rules. Conceptual Data Model Place Appear on Contain Belong to Customer customer identifier first name middle initial last name description Product product identifier product name description Order customer identifier (FK) product identifier (FK) order date Product Part Combination product identifier (FK) part identifier (FK) Raw Material material_identifier part identifier (FK) Finished Good finished good identifier part identifier (FK) Subassembly subassembly identifier part identifier (FK) Part part identifier part name description Logical Data Model Kingdom Phylum Class Order Family Etc. Taxonomy Glossary Employee: An Employee is a full or part-time worker who is on the active payroll for the organization… Sales Rep: A Sales Rep is an Employee who is responsible for closing new business with current and new Companies… Support Rep: A Support Rep is an Employee who handles calls and inquires from customers in order to resolve issues…
  • 20.
    Global Data Strategy,Ltd. 2021 Technical Data Architecture 13 Technical Data Architecture describes the technical data structures and data interchange patterns that support the business data architecture and business rules. Place Appear on Contain Belong to Customer customer identifier first name middle initial last name description Product product identifier product name description Order customer identifier (FK) product identifier (FK) order date Product Part Combination product identifier (FK) part identifier (FK) Raw Material material_identifier part identifier (FK) Finished Good finished good identifier part identifier (FK) Subassembly subassembly identifier part identifier (FK) Part part identifier part name description Logical Data Model Physical Data Model Data Flow Diagram Customer Mainframe HR System Employee XML Customer
  • 21.
    Global Data Strategy,Ltd. 2021 Solution Architecture High-level solution architecture diagrams can create a high-level view of how systems and their components fit together. 14 Data-centric solution architecture Application-centric solution architecture* e.g. CRM * From architect.salesforce.com
  • 22.
    Global Data Strategy,Ltd. 2021 Platform Architecture Platform architecture diagrams show the interaction of platforms and hosting mechanisms (e.g. IoT integration, On premises to Cloud, etc.). 15 Industrial IoT Cloud Platform Integration* On Premises & Cloud** Platforms ** From docs.microsoft.com * From aws.com
  • 23.
    Global Data Strategy,Ltd. 2021 Organizations Need a Holistic Approach 16 Our goal this year is to move all of our Mainframe applications to the Cloud to support Digital Transformation. • How does the Customer Journey change in the Digital World? -> Business Architecture • How are we defining key business concepts (e.g. Customer?) -> Business Data Architecture ACME Corp • Which Cloud platform should we use to host our data? Should we have a mix of on-prem and Cloud? -> Platform Architecture • What data is being migrated? -> Business Data Architecture -> Technical Data Architecture • How can we model the data for faster performance? -> Technical Data Architecture • What data transformation patterns and technology are we using? -> Technical Data Architecture • How will we handle our Customer Relationship Management (CRM)? Should we go with a SaaS solution? -> Solution Architecture • How will we design our Reporting & Analytics solution for a mix of real-time analytics and BI reports? -> Solution Architecture
  • 24.
    Global Data Strategy,Ltd. 2021 Summary • There are several inter-related architectures that can be used together to describe the organization to maximize business value • It is important to: • Focus on the business need and application • Design fit-for-purpose solutions using the appropriate design patterns
  • 25.
    Global Data Strategy,Ltd. 2021 Who We Are: Business-Focused Data Strategy Maximize the Organizational Value of Your Data Investment In today’s business environment, showing rapid time to value for any technical investment is critical. But technology and data can be complex. At Global Data Strategy, we help demystify technical complexity to help you: • Demonstrate the ROI and business value of data to your management • Build a data strategy at your pace to match your unique culture and organizational style. • Create an actionable roadmap for “quick wins”, which building towards a long-term scalable architecture. Global Data Strategy’s shares experience from some of the largest international organizations scaled to the pace of your unique team. www.globaldatastrategy.com Global Data Strategy has worked with organizations globally in the following industries: Finance · Retail · Social Services · Health Care · Education · Manufacturing · Government · Public Utilities · Construction · Media & Entertainment · Insurance …. and more
  • 26.
    Global Data Strategy,Ltd. 2021 www.globaldatastrategy.com Questions? Thoughts? Ideas? 19